+#include "discord.hpp"
+
+DiscordClient::DiscordClient() {}
+
+void DiscordClient::Start() {
+ if (m_client_connected)
+ throw std::runtime_error("attempt to start client twice consecutively");
+
+ m_client_connected = true;
+ m_websocket.StartConnection(DiscordGateway);
+ m_websocket.SetJSONCallback(std::bind(&DiscordClient::HandleGatewayMessage, this, std::placeholders::_1));
+}
+
+void DiscordClient::Stop() {
+ if (!m_client_connected) return;
+ m_heartbeat_waiter.kill();
+ m_heartbeat_thread.join();
+ m_client_connected = false;
+}
+
+bool DiscordClient::IsStarted() const {
+ return m_client_connected;
+}
+
+void DiscordClient::HandleGatewayMessage(nlohmann::json j) {
+ GatewayMessage m;
+ try {
+ m = j;
+ } catch (std::exception &e) {
+ printf("Error decoding JSON. Discarding message: %s\n", e.what());
+ return;
+ }
+
+ switch (m.Opcode) {
+ case GatewayOp::Hello: {
+ HelloMessageData d = m.Data;
+ m_heartbeat_msec = d.HeartbeatInterval;
+ m_heartbeat_thread = std::thread(std::bind(&DiscordClient::HeartbeatThread, this));
+ } break;
+ case GatewayOp::HeartbeatAck: {
+ m_heartbeat_acked = true;
+ } break;
+ default:
+ printf("Unknown opcode %d\n", m.Opcode);
+ break;
+ }
+}
+
+void DiscordClient::HeartbeatThread() {
+ while (m_client_connected) {
+ if (!m_heartbeat_acked) {
+ printf("wow! a heartbeat wasn't acked! how could this happen?");
+ }
+
+ m_heartbeat_acked = false;
+
+ HeartbeatMessage msg;
+ msg.Sequence = m_last_sequence;
+ nlohmann::json j = msg;
+ m_websocket.Send(j.dump());
+
+ if (!m_heartbeat_waiter.wait_for(std::chrono::milliseconds(m_heartbeat_msec)))
+ break;
+ }
+}
+
+void from_json(const nlohmann::json &j, GatewayMessage &m) {
+ j.at("op").get_to(m.Opcode);
+ m.Data = j.at("d");
+
+ if (j.contains("t") && !j.at("t").is_null())
+ j.at("t").get_to(m.Type);
+}
+
+void from_json(const nlohmann::json &j, HelloMessageData &m) {
+ j.at("heartbeat_interval").get_to(m.HeartbeatInterval);
+}
+
+void to_json(nlohmann::json &j, const HeartbeatMessage &m) {
+ j["op"] = GatewayOp::Heartbeat;
+ if (m.Sequence == -1)
+ j["d"] = nullptr;
+ else
+ j["d"] = m.Sequence;
+}
